Dageraad Brewing Mirth

Mirth

 

Dageraad Brewing in Burnaby, British Columbia, Canada 🇨🇦

  Farmhouse - Saison Regular
Score
6.66
ABV: 5.5% IBU: - Ticks: 6
We brewed this light, bright beer last winter. We dry-hopped it and then left it to bottle and keg condition with brettanomyces all spring and summer, increasing in both complexity and carbonation until it became the beer we felt you deserved.

Mirth is brightly herbal with notes of hay and spice, with a bit of barnyard funk. Its elevated carbonation demands that you pour it in a glass and makes it an excellent pairing for barbecued meats.

Draught at the brewery
Hazy pale blond colour with generous head. Aroma of farmhouse yeast, light sweat. Dry mouthfeel, on the weak side; strong yeast character, light juniper, but also some astringency; lightly lemony but also lightly vegetable.
Decent farmhouse beer.

On tap at Farmhouse Fest 2019, pours a cloudy yellowish blonde with a medium white head. Aroma brings out wild yeast, gentle funk, and rustic saison yeast. Flavour is along the same lines, with rustic saison yeast, wild funky notes and biscuity malt. Quite funky and wild. Good stuff.
